Six-String Titans and the Pacific Northwest Pioneers

From shredding through blistering solos to screaming out raw lyrics, guitar gods and grunge legends have shaped the soundscape of rock music. Pioneers like Jimi Hendrix paved the way with their virtuosity, inspiring generations of musicians to grasp the axe and create their own sonic revolution. Then came the grunge explosion, shaped by bands like Nirvana, Pearl Jam, and Soundgarden, who {broughtgritty intensity to the world stage, reimagining rock music forever.

Vintage Riffs: The Soul of Classic Rock

There's something undeniably irresistible about a classic guitar riff. It can transport you back to rock's glory days, evoke intense feelings, and make your feet instantly start grooving. These aren't just isolated sounds; they're the essence of classic rock.

Think about the iconic hooks from your favorite bands. They often create a sense of anticipation, and then release with a satisfying payoff. These riffs defined entire eras .

  • Listen to the opening riff of "Stairway to Heaven" by Led Zeppelin.
  • Think about the instantly recognizable guitar work in Deep Purple's "Smoke on the Water."
  • Feel the energy surge when you hear AC/DC's "Back in Black" riff.

These are just a few examples of how vintage riffs have left an unforgettable mark. They prove that sometimes, the simplest musical ideas can be the most effective .
